Where Teddy Bears Come From

by Mark Burgess
Illustrated by Russel Ayto

One Potato Review

Nice to see the wolf occasionally redeemed. Here a little gray insomniac goes looking for answers in a forest full of fairy tale characters before finally running into the biggest fairy tale character of them all – well, depending on your perspective. We’ve seen this sort of deconstruction around, but this story remains light on its narrative feet, and Ayto’s triangular illustrations supply the spark of something new.
